The 20DAW4_3 series offers 20W of output, with 4:1 ultra wide input  
voltage of 9-36VDC or 18-75VDC, and features 3000VDC isolation,  
over current, over voltage and short-circuit protection, as well as six  
sided metal shielding.  
All models are widely suited for power industry, data transmission  
devices, battery power supply and tele-communication devices,  
distributed power supply systems, remote control systems, industrial  
robot systems etc.

Typical application  
All the DC/DC converters of this series are tested according to the  
recommended circuit (see Fig. 2) before delivery.  
If it is required to further reduce input and output ripple, properly  
increase the input & output of additional capacitors Cin and Cout or  
select capacitors of low equivalent impedance provided that the  
capacitance is no larger than the max. capacitive load of the pro-  
duct.
